run toward it, charge ahead
"-고" links a manner or a means to 달려가다, "run toward". The lines split between literal travel — gliding along on a cloud, riding the GTX line — and pushing toward a goal: I just fixed on that one thing and ran for it, just look straight ahead and run, I keep going at it diligently without giving up. In the figurative use it is an approving word for single-minded effort, so it turns up in interviews about how someone works.
